Experiment 2:

point A, B and C lay on a straight line with B being the midpoint of A
& C. Assuming B to be a stationary point in space. 2 friends depart
from point B in similar space ships, 1 heading for point A and the
other heading for point C at same speed/accelleration, When they reach
their destination, they will both turn back and head back towards B.
Have they aged the same amount when they finally unite?

Yes both clcoks will show the same amount of elapsed time upon returning to
B. Why? Because the rate of both clocks will remain the same during the
journeys.
